Special diet and gaining weight after quitting smoking
I am new to this site and so far have loved it. I have never counted calories, so this is all new to me.
In June of this year, I had surgery, an ileostomy(like a colostomy, a bag), and I quit smoking after 25 years. YIPPEE, a huge feat to say the least.
My problem is, I have gained too much weight, 130 pounds before surgery to 152 pounds now. YIKES I am small framed and this is obviously too much weight. I am a 40 year old female.
My diet is extremely limited due to the "bag" situation and I am on a low fiber, low residue diet and this will probably be for the rest of my life. This basically means I eat mostly white foods, like white bread, white rice, chicken, baby food bananas, etc.
I feel hungry alot and have found myself craving sweets, mainly hard candy like candy canes. And since quitting smoking, I have found I don't have the self control like I once did. I used to smoke when hungry and now I can't do that. LOL
Has anyone encountered anything like this? If anyone has any advice I would appreciate it. I did weigh in this morning and the scale said 148, but I am not sure if this is accurate because 4 pounds in less than week seems extreme to me.
I drink water only, no juice, tea, or cokes.
Thanks so much for any input
